In the wake of Nintendo announcing the release of Animal Crossing: New Horizons for the Nintendo Switch, many longtime players of the franchise have redownloaded the Animal Crossing mobile game, Pocket...
Nintendo’s Mario Kart Tour has swept the globe with its recent release and popularity. The new mobile game even beat out Pokemon Go’s first-day downloads with a grand total of around 20 million downloads...